To: Heads of Department
From: Outgoing Director, Operations, to Incoming Director

As of next quarter, we move all regional freight from Ardwell Haulage to Nocturn Freightways. Contracts are signed; Ardwell serves out a ninety-day wind-down with full SLA obligations intact. Please audit your open shipments, flag anything crossing the cutover date, and brief your coordinators on the new booking workflow. Escalations route through the transition desk. The confidential note below sets out the strategic reasoning behind this switch.

internal memo for tagef-hadup: Gross margin on Ulaath came in at 15 percent against a plan of 5 percent. Only 7 of the 120 pilot accounts renewed Ulaath, so a churn review is set for October 15.

Welcome to the Cadencer platform team. Our services hot-reload configuration through the Driftwatch sidecar: it polls the config bundle every fifteen seconds and swaps values in place without a restart, so most settings changes land within one poll cycle. As release manager you only need to verify that the reload counter increments in the Driftwatch dashboard after publishing a bundle. Secrets are the exception — they are read once at boot from the env file. The sidecar's decryption key is set on the following line.

secret setting of bagag-kajof: RELAY_SECRET8=d9a517d5

## Support

Hit a snag with `extract-strings`? First, check that you're running it from the repo root — it silently produces an empty catalog otherwise (yes, we know, it's on the backlog). The script pulls translatable strings from the Larkspur UI and dumps them into `locales/pending/`. Common gotchas are covered in the wiki under Localization Tips. If you're still stuck, the Glimmerpane i18n crew is happy to help.

alerts address for kafof-bagag: kasael@olvarqdyn.corp